Job Title: Senior Residential Support Worker

Location: West Molesey, Surrey

Salary: £29,000 - £33,500 per year

Job Type: Full Time, Permanent

Welcome to Cherry Blossom Home! An Ofsted rated 'GOOD' home for young people with emotional and behavioural challenges.

We are seeking a dedicated and compassionate senior support worker to join our team. The ideal candidate will play a vital role in providing high-quality care and support to individuals within a children's home setting.

This position requires a strong commitment to enhancing the quality of life for young people between the ages of 10-16, ensuring their needs are met while promoting independence.

Main Duties:

  • Assist in the development and implementation of individual care plans tailored to each resident's needs.
  • Supervise daily activities and provide guidance to residents, ensuring their safety and well-being.
  • Foster a supportive environment by communicating effectively with residents, families, and other staff members.
  • Lead by example, demonstrating best practices in care delivery and encouraging teamwork among colleagues.
  • Provide direction and assistance to junior staff members, taking accountability for the smooth operations of the home when shift leading.
  • Maintain accurate records of care provided and report any changes in residents' behaviours to the management team and work with managers to implement effective plans to manage behaviour positively.
  • Engage residents in social activities and promote community involvement to enhance their quality of life and exposure to new opportunities.
  • Utilise IT systems for documentation and communication purposes as needed.
  • Drive residents to appointments or community outings when necessary.

Qualifications & Experience:

Essential:

  • Previous experience as a senior shift leader or a similar role is essential.
  • Strong understanding of care plans and the ability to implement them effectively.
  • Excellent communication skills, with the ability to engage positively with residents, their families and staff on shift.
  • Leadership qualities that inspire confidence and teamwork among staff members.
  • A valid full UK driving licence is essential for transporting residents as required.
  • A compassionate nature with a genuine desire to support others in need.
  • Ability to work flexibly, including evenings and weekends.

Desirable:

  • Residential care: 1 year (preferred)
  • Supervisory: 1 year (preferred)
  • NVQ Level 3 residential childcare certificate (preferred)

Shift timings:

  • Early: 7:30am- 3pm
  • Late: 3pm-11pm
  • Long day: 7:30am-11pm

1 sleep in shift per week will be required, this is paid in addition to your salary at a flat rate of £50 per sleep in.

What we can offer you:

  • Competitive salary - £29,000 - £33,500
  • Xmas bonus - £300
  • Sleep in shifts - additional £50 per night
  • Emergency shift cover bonus - £30
